I went to download the latest drivers for my card and noticed that the fury and 300 series is now separate to the 200, 7 and 6 series. Does this mean my drivers are not as 'good' as the ones for the latest cards?

it seems a bit strange as I thought my card was basically a 280x which is basically a 380x?

They are the same Driver, AMD separate them if you use the (Chose your system) drop-down options, if you just click on the generic Win 8.1_X64 link on the right you get exactly the same Driver but in one fits all form, because they are the same Driver..... http://support.amd.com/en-us/download/desktop?os=Windows+8.1+-+64
